  • Patent number: 6352052
    Abstract: Cattle stanchion apparatus in which a plurality of fixed and release stanchions define a row of head openings for animals, the release stanchions tending to pivot to open positions. A pair of latch fingers at the upper extremities of the release stanchions are engageable with locking pegs secured to a moveable positioner rod. An operating mechanism is actuable to move the positioner rod and engage the locking pegs into and out of possible engagement with the latch fingers. The arrangement give the dairyman the capability of moving all of the release stanchions to closed positions to lock the animals in the feeding stalls, or allowing the animal's individually to actuate the system to lock themselves in, or allowing the animals to enter and leave the stalls as they wish. The latch fingers are also manually manipulatable to quickly and safely release downed cattle from individual feeding stalls.

  • Patent number: 5309869
    Abstract: Cattle stanchion apparatus in which a plurality of fixed and release stanchions define a row of head openings for animals, the release stanchions tending to pivot to open positions. Double latch fingers at the upper extremities of the release stanchions are engagable with notches carried by a rotatable and axially moveable positioner rod. An operating mechanism is actuable to move the positioner rod and engage the notches into and out of possible engagement with the latch fingers The arrangement gives the operator the capability of moving all of the release stanchions to closed positions to lock the animals in the feeding stalls, or allowing the animals individually to actuate the system to lock themselves in, or allowing the animals to enter and leave the stalls as they wish. The latch fingers are manually manipulatable to quickly and safely release downed cattle from individual feeding stalls.
